Although they may not be at the top of your priority list, your gutters are essential to your home's appearance and function. Good gutters keep water away from your soffits, fascia and eaves, which are normally made of wood. They also mitigate the risk of water damage to your basement, landscaping and foundation. What you need to know about gutter services in Kaysville
- Installation: If your home doesn't have a gutter system, it's worth installing one. Although they are not legally required, the benefits of a good gutter system almost always outweigh its financial cost. The total cost of a gutter system will depend on things like the style and materials you choose (discussed in more detail below).
- Repair and Cleaning: Gutter cleaning may be required if your gutters are clogged, or you notice mold or mildew. Gutter repair might be needed if there are any leaks, holes, cracks or places where your gutters have detached from your roof. Your gutter services company may reattach your gutters to your house, replace sections of your gutter system, fill gaps between gutter sections or fix holes.
- Replacement: Sometimes an issue goes beyond simple repair, and your gutters need to be replaced. One of Kaysville's local gutter service technicians can perform a free inspection to determine if this is true in your case. Often, the same company can install new gutters and haul away your old ones. The total cost of gutter replacement will depend on factors like the size of your new gutter system and the material you choose.

Different Types of Gutters
The material you decide on for your gutter system will affect its final cost. The material also impacts the weight, sustainability and durability of your gutter system. Common gutter materials include:
- Copper: Copper gutters have a long lifespan, but tend to be more expensive. Copper is easily recyclable, which makes it more eco-friendly than some other options.
- Titanium Zinc: Titanium zinc gutters can be pricey, but will last much, much longer than many options. This material does not rust, and it doesn't usually show scratches. The production of titanium zinc gutters is less eco-friendly than some other options, but their longevity helps to make up for it.
- Steel: Steel gutters are durable and heavy, making this gutter type one of the more sustainable options. Steel is also recyclable.
- Vinyl: Vinyl gutters are the least expensive, but they don't always hold up well in very hot or cold climates. Gutters made of PVC vinyl are extremely bad for the environment, but uPVC (unplasticized polyvinyl chloride) contains fewer environmental toxins than many other types of gutter materials.
- Aluminum: Aluminum gutters weigh very little and are easy to install. Aluminum is rust-resistant, but it also bends and cracks more easily than other materials. To be more environmentally conscious, you can look for recycled aluminum gutters.
Some other decisions you may need to make about your gutters can cover:
- K-Style Vs. Half-Round Gutters: K-style gutters are the most common style. They can hold more water than other styles, making them especially popular among those in rainy areas. Half-round gutters are open on top, which makes for easier cleaning, but also increases the chance of debris buildup.
- Sectional Vs. Seamless Gutters: Sectional gutters are easier and cheaper to install. You or your gutter professional will purchase pre-cut lengths of gutter and fit them to your house. Seamless gutters require professional installation, as they are custom-built to your home. Seamless gutters are more expensive for this reason, but they are also less prone to leaks.
- Custom Gutters: Custom gutters are more expensive, but to some are worth the cost. In addition to seamless gutters, as discussed above, there are also options such as fascia gutters, which are built directly into the fascia board on your home.

Different types of gutter guards
Many homeowners choose to add gutter guards to their gutters. Gutter guards go on top of your existing gutter system and help keep out nesting animals and debris. Some common types of gutter guards include:
- Screen Guards: Screen guards let water through their holes while blocking debris; however, smaller debris like pine needles can still sometimes get into your gutter. It is easy to install screen guards on your own.
- Mesh Screen Guards: These have better filtration than regular screen gutter guards, but are also more likely to require professional installation.
- Micro Mesh Screen Guards: Micro mesh is extremely effective at stopping debris while letting water through. These guards almost always require professional installation.
- Reverse Curve/Surface Tension Guards: Reverse curve guards have a unique shape that lets them use surface tension to force debris to slide off your gutters while water flows in. They are highly effective but more expensive, and professional installation is required.
- Foam Guards: Foam guards are comprised of pieces of foam that you place in your gutter that let water through while catching debris on top. Foam guards are cheap and simple to install, but they have to be replaced often and are not recyclable, which makes them less environmentally friendly than other options.
- Brush Guards: Brush guards are made up of large bristles that sit in your gutters and catch debris. They are very easy to install, but because debris frequently gets stuck in them, they require frequent cleaning.

FAQ's for gutter services in Kaysville, UT
How can I help make my gutters more environmentally friendly?
Choosing sustainable options and replacing your gutters less frequently both contribute a lot towards making your gutter system more environmentally friendly. This can include things like choosing recyclable and/or more sustainable materials (like aluminum and copper), installing gutter guards and performing regular maintenance and cleaning.
How important is it to employ a professional for my gutter services project in Kaysville?
For the majority of gutter projects, it is important to hire a Kaysville gutter services technician. If done incorrectly, gutter work can result in increased water damage to your home, which can be even more expensive down the line. Gutter professionals also have the training and equipment to handle the job safely and can save you from having to go up on a ladder.

What are some signs that my gutter system needs cleaning?
If your gutters are overflowing, that could be a sign that a clog needs to be cleared. Cracking, sagging or signs of mold and mildew can also signify that gutters need a good cleaning.
